Examples of gratitude 1. Shun, one of the five ancient emperors, was the son of You. I have been filial to my parents since I was a child. His father is an honest and kind farmer. Shun's mother often speaks ill of his father because of her poor family. Shun has a younger brother named Xiang, who is often arrogant and disrespectful to his father. Only by being consistent, not complaining, obeying parents as usual, caring more for my brother and guiding him to turn over a new leaf. This extraordinary filial piety touched the sky. When Shun plowed the fields at the foot of the mountain, the gods helped him. And the god bird helps mow the grass. At that time, Emperor Yao heard that Shun was filial, so he sent nine waiters to serve Zhuo and his wife, and married his daughters E Huang and Nv Ying to Shun in recognition of his filial piety. Later, Yao also gave way to Shun. People praised Shun for changing from a commoner to an emperor simply because of his filial piety. In the Song Dynasty, there was a gentleman named Chen Mingkan in Yongjia County, Rui 'an, Zhejiang Province, who was famous for his filial piety to his parents. He serves his parents, is docile and filial, and never lets them worry. My parents are ill, so I can't take off my clothes. I stay by the bed day and night and cook soup and take medicine by myself. After the death of his parents, Chen Kan was heartbroken, and truly achieved the training of "try your best and think about it after death". His filial piety is regarded as an example by the whole family. Therefore, future generations should follow suit, respect the old and love the young, unite as brothers, live in harmony with husband and wife, and be close as brothers and sisters. Since then, five generations of Chen family have lived under the same roof. Song Shu-fang Huang signed a letter saying "Chen Jun, a dutiful son", and people called him "Chen Xiaomen". There were four Wu brothers on Chongming Island outside the Yangtze River estuary in Qing Dynasty. When they were children, their parents had to sell them to wealthy families as child laborers in order to make a living. When they grew up, they all managed their families diligently, redeemed the deed of sale, returned to their hometown, built a house together, and married each other. At this time, they have understood their parents' painstaking efforts that day, so they rushed to support their parents to show their gratitude. Began to believe that each family provided one month. Later, the virtuous and filial sister-in-law thought that three months was too long to support, so she changed it to one day for each family. Later, the boss gave everyone a meal and changed it to take turns. Every five days, the whole family, old and young, get together to make good food and support their parents. The children and daughters-in-law at the banquet rushed to serve and toast, showing filial piety in every way. This is really a happy family. The two old people lived happily for a long time. They lived for nearly a hundred years and never got sick. As a poem says, parents are as deep as the source of the best, especially filial and pious.
